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 2 ACMG points: 2P and 0B. PM2
The NM_014550.4(CARD10):c.2567C>T(p.Ala856Val)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000335 in 1,612,948 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 1 homozygotes.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

The c.2567C>T (p.A856V) alteration is located in exon 17 (coding exon 17) of the CARD10 gene. This alteration results from a C to T substitution at nucleotide position 2567, causing the alanine (A) at amino acid position 856 to be replaced by a valine (V).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
